This week we will move on to the sixth petition, "And lead us not into temptation." This is NOT to say that God tempts us. We pray this petition so that God will guard and keep us so that the devil, the world, and our sinful nature may not deceive us or mislead us into false belief, despair, and other great shame and vice.
In the Holy Bible we turn to the Gospel of Luke, chapter four, verse one. "And Jesus being full of the Holy Ghost, returned from Jordan, and was led by the Spirit into the wilderness," Jesus was just baptized by His cousin. Where the voice of God was heard saying "Thou art My beloved Son; in Thee I am well pleased." From this PEAK experience Jesus heads into the wilderness ALONE...
